The Royal George Theatre was built as a vaudeville house to entertain troops during World War I. In the 1950s it operated as a movie theater and is now serving as a legitimate theater.
The building has been impeccably restored and maintained. It has a white facade trimmed in dark red and the entrance is sheltered by an overhang with "The Royal George" spelled out in raised gold leaf letters on dark red.
